Made me think of the Death By Naked Chase scene in Monty Python’s “Meaning of Life”:
Monty Python’s The Meaning of Life (1983)
# 21
This best death scene was taken from “Part VII: Death” of the comedy film.
As punishment for telling sexist jokes (”the crime of first-degree making of gratuitous, sexist jokes in a moving picture”), criminal Arthur Charles Herbert Runcie MacAdam Jarrett (Graham Chapman) was offered execution by a method of his own choosing.
He selected a mad dash-pursuit by a group of bare-chested women (with brightly colored crash helmets matching their bikini bottoms) who would chase him off a cliff.
